We don't use it anyway. We have a plain "CALL program(parameter)" as
you would type it in a CL to call the transaction programs from the web
server.
All user entries on the html form go to the parameter. In the result
parameter you find the name of the next-to-show html page and the
contents for it's variable fields. Or a XML string, if the request came
from a partner's web server. People look at neat html, servers prefer
XML.
As simple as it sounds.
